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 31479208, here are decompositions:
- 11 + 31479197 = 31479208
- 107 + 31479101 = 31479208
- 191 + 31479017 = 31479208
- 239 + 31478969 = 31479208
- 251 + 31478957 = 31479208
- 401 + 31478807 = 31479208
- 569 + 31478639 = 31479208
- 641 + 31478567 = 31479208
Showing the first eight; more decompositions exist.
